    This analysis focuses on the upcoming encounter between Yunnan Yukun and Shanghai Haigang in the Chinese Super League. Yunnan Yukun, a newly - promoted team this season, has shown an impressive performance. They've played 18 league games, securing 7 wins, 3 draws, and 8 losses, amassing 24 points. They're currently sitting comfortably in 5th place on the league table, firmly in the upper echelon of the league. With only a 4 - point gap from the AFC Champions League spots, they've completely shed the relegation pressure. Now, their motivation lies in both aiming for a higher ranking and grabbing points at home. Their overall record is well - balanced. Despite alternating wins and losses, they've been consistent in getting points against mid - to - low - ranked teams and have strong home - field competitiveness. On the other hand, Shanghai Haigang, the defending champions from last season, have had a rather inconsistent campaign this year. After 17 league games, they've won 5, drawn 5, and lost 7. Due to a special penalty, they've had 5 points deducted and currently have 15 points on the books, placing them 12th in the standings. They're 10 points clear of the relegation zone, so the relegation pressure is relatively small. However, they're in urgent need of points to climb out of the mid - to - low rankings and turn around their poor season record. Their motivation to grab points in this round is high. In conclusion, both teams have their own goals and motivations in this match, which is likely to be a fierce battle. The home - field advantage of Yunnan Yukun combined with Shanghai Haigang's strong desire to improve their standing will make this a game worth watching.

      Yunnan Yukun employs a meticulous ground-based continuous passing and advancing tactic. The players in the team have solid and excellent basic footwork, and the midfield rotation and linkage system is well - established. They have remarkable control over on - field mistakes. In the regular season, the team's average passing success rate stably exceeds 70%. They are good at advancing step - by - step through multi - layer short passes, gradually adjusting the opponent's overall defensive line position. On average, they can deliver 3.6 key passes per game, creating a rich and diverse offensive dimension in the front court. The midfield players are very active in tackles, which can effectively disrupt the opponent's advancing rhythm. However, their weakness is the lack of physical strength under high - intensity confrontation. In close - range pressing situations, the accuracy of their passing and receiving may be affected.
